HTML JPG PDF XML MBOX
  Product Family
ICS

C # के माध्यम से MBOX को ICS में कनवर्ट करें

Outlook® या थंडरबर्ड® निर्भरता के बिना .NET एपीआई का उपयोग करके MBOX से ICS C # रूपांतरण।

C # का उपयोग करके MBOX को ICS में कैसे बदलें

.NET के लिए Aspose.Email दक्षता और आसानी के साथ MBOX फ़ाइलों को ICS में परिवर्तित करने के लिए एक शक्तिशाली समाधान प्रदान करता है! कोड की कुछ ही पंक्तियों के साथ, आप अपने ईमेल डेटा को MBOX प्रारूप से ICS प्रारूप में आसानी से माइग्रेट कर सकते हैं, जिससे विभिन्न ईमेल क्लाइंट और प्लेटफ़ॉर्म पर संगतता और पहुंच सुनिश्चित हो सके। .NET के लिए Aspose.Email की शक्तिशाली विशेषताओं का लाभ उठाकर, उपयोगकर्ता रूपांतरण प्रक्रिया में विश्वसनीयता, गति और लचीलापन प्राप्त करते हुए अपने अनुप्रयोगों में MBOX से ICS रूपांतरण को आसानी से लागू कर सकते हैं।

API ईमेल से संबंधित विभिन्न कार्यों को संभालने के लिए घटकों का एक व्यापक सेट प्रदान करता है, जिसमें ईमेल संदेश बनाना, पढ़ना और उनमें हेरफेर करना, फ़ोल्डर और अटैचमेंट प्रबंधित करना, फ़िल्टर करना, खोज और एन्क्रिप्शन करना, Microsoft Exchange सर्वर के साथ काम करना, विभिन्न ईमेल प्रारूपों के साथ काम करना, और बहुत कुछ शामिल हैं।

Aspose.Email के साथ डेवलपर्स ईमेल प्रबंधन को सुव्यवस्थित कर सकते हैं, डेटा इंटरऑपरेबिलिटी बढ़ा सकते हैं, ईमेल मानकों का अनुपालन सुनिश्चित कर सकते हैं और उन्नत ईमेल प्रोसेसिंग क्षमताओं के साथ अपने अनुप्रयोगों को सशक्त बना सकते हैं।

की क्षमताओं का उपयोग करना शुरू करें .NET एपीआई निम्नलिखित में से एक क्रिया करके:

  • Open NuGet पैकेज मैनेजर, Aspose.Email की खोज करें और इसे अपने डिवाइस पर इंस्टॉल करें।

  • पैकेज मैनेजर कंसोल से निम्न कमांड का उपयोग करें:


PM> Install-Package Aspose.Email

C # के माध्यम से MBOX को ICS में बदलने के चरण

.NET प्रोग्रामर कोड की कुछ ही पंक्तियों में MBOX फ़ाइलों को ICS में आसानी से लोड और परिवर्तित कर सकते हैं।

  1. MBoxStorageReader का उपयोग करके MBOX फ़ाइल लोड करें।
  2. अगर यह मौजूद नहीं है तो आउटपुट डायरेक्टरी बनाएं।
  3. MBOX में प्रत्येक ईमेल संदेश के माध्यम से पुनरावृति करें।
  4. आउटपुट डायरेक्टरी में प्रत्येक ईमेल संदेश को ICS फ़ाइल के रूप में सहेजें।

सिस्टम आवश्यकताएँ

.NET रूपांतरण कोड चलाने से पहले, सुनिश्चित करें कि आपके पास निम्नलिखित पूर्वापेक्षाएँ हैं।

  • माइक्रोसॉफ्ट विंडोज या COM इंटरॉप के माध्यम से .NET फ्रेमवर्क, .NET कोर, और PHP, VBScript, डेल्फी, C ++ के साथ संगत OS।
  • माइक्रोसॉफ्ट विज़ुअल स्टूडियो जैसे विकास का माहौल।
  • .NET DLL के लिए Aspose.Email आपके प्रोजेक्ट में संदर्भित है।
  • संबंधित क्लास में नेमस्पेस शामिल करें।
 

यह नमूना कोड MBOX को ICS C # रूपांतरण में दिखाता है

// Load mbox file
var mbox = MboxStorageReader.CreateReader(mboxFilePath, new MboxLoadOptions());

// Ensure the output directory exists
Directory.CreateDirectory(outputDirectory);

// Iterate through mbox messages and save them as .ics files
int count = 1;

foreach (var eml in mbox.EnumerateMessages())
{
    // Search a calendar view and save it as .ics file
    var icsFilePath = Path.Combine(outputDirectory, $"Message{count}.ics");

    var icsContent = eml.GetAlternateViewContent("text/calendar");

    if (icsContent != null)
    {
        File.WriteAllText(icsFilePath, icsContent);
    }

    Console.WriteLine($"Message {count} saved as: {icsFilePath}");

    count++;
}
 
  • MBOX को ICS में बदलने के लिए फ्री ऐप

    अन्य समर्थित रूपांतरण

    आप MBOX को कई अन्य फ़ाइल स्वरूपों में भी परिवर्तित कर सकते हैं, जिनमें से कुछ नीचे सूचीबद्ध हैं।

    MBOX TO EML (आउटलुक ईमेल संदेश)
    MBOX TO EMLX (एपल ईएमएलएक्स फॉर्मेट)
    MBOX TO HTML (हाइपर टेक्स्ट मार्कअप लैंग्वेज)
    MBOX TO MHTML (वेब पेज आर्काइव फॉर्मेट)
    MBOX TO MSG (आउटलुक और एक्सचेंज फॉर्मेट)
    MBOX TO OFT (आउटलुक ईमेल टेम्प्लेट)
    MBOX TO OST (ऑफलाइन स्टोरेज फाइल्स)
    MBOX TO PST (Outlook व्यक्तिगत संग्रहण फ़ाइलें)
    MBOX TO VCF (वर्चुअल कार्ड फॉर्मेट)